Head of Internal Audit Unit – Dar es Salaam – Tanzania Petroleum Development Corporation

PURPOSE AND SCOPE OF POSITION
Head of Internal Audit manages the activities of the internal auditing function which reviews accounting, financial and other records of COPEC and its operating units.
Also, shall be responsible for the implementation of systems of internal audit control that ensure reliable records that safeguard the Company’s assets.

PRINCIPA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Develops comprehensive audit programs;
Ensures proper control of resources;
Ensures compliance with laws, regulations and procedures;
Reviews and report reliability of financial statements and operational data;
Carries out performance audit;
Participates in the audit of financial statements with external auditors;
Ensures that Company’s assets are adequately controlled and safeguarded;
Supervises a series of detailed stocktaking checks;
Provides advice to all levels of management to facilitate implementation of approved audit report recommendations.
Implements internal control systems of the Company;
Coordinates audit programs with external auditors on routine checking and audits;
Trains staff in the fundamentals of auditing and investigations;
Carries out management audit to enhance the quality of management performance; and
Performs any other duties as may be assigned by Superiors.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ATION
Holder of Master Degree in Accountancy from a recognized Institution, CPA (T) and registered with NBAA in the category of Authorized Auditor/Accountant.
Possession of Certified Internal Auditor (CIA) qualification is an added advantage.

WORKING EXPERIENCE
At least 10 years working experience from a reputable commercial organization, of which 3 years must be at senior level. Proven high administrative and managerial ability in the Oil industry is essential.
